Definition of Desiccate
Desiccate
des·ic·cate


Definition/Meaning
(verb)
to completely and thoroughly dry, usually to preserve; to remove the moisture from something;

e.g. Dehydrators are a great tool used to desiccate fruits such as mangoes and strawberries.

(adjective)
lifeless and lacking vitality;

e.g. He just wanted to end this desiccate romantic relationship and move on.

(verb)
to become damaged or reduce in quality;

e.g. The economy of the country is desiccating slowly.
